Recommend your high risk OB in Twin Cities, PLEASE

Hi Ladies,

 I am moving in less than a month (from DC) and I am a wreck about finding a new OB. We had pretty serious complications with DD birth and feel most comfortable going with a high risk OB. I would prefer some one in the western metro, but really our baby is most important. I would really appreciate any help!!

    I'm not sure of any specific doctors names, but as far as hospitals go Abbott is probably where you'd want to go.  They have one of the higher level NICU in the Twin Cities.

    Where in the cities? We delivered at North Memorial (Level III NICU). Our doctors were Dr. Saul (peri) & Dr. Hessel (OB).
  • Options
    I am high risk and being seen at Park Nicollet Perinatology in St. Louis Park.  They use Park Peri's and Abbott Peri's.  The MD's I have seen thus far have been great.  We will likely deliver at Abbott for the NICU.   
  • Options
    Abbott Northwestern.  The clinic that is located in the building is called Minnesota Perinatal Physicians.  The number is 612-863-4502.  They also have a clinic in Edina called Southwest Perinatal.  I actually work in the lab at Abbott and might be a little biased but I would not, nor would my husband let me, deliever any where else.  We deliever the most babies in MN.  And I have gone to the clinic and it's wonderful.  Hope this helps.
  • Options

    I'm having twins, so I got to Minnesota Perinatal Physicians as well.

    Delivering at Abbott (attached to Children's) is perfect. They have a satellite office in Maple Grove which is brand new (and free parking). I love that I get an ultrasound at every appt. You don't always see the same doc, but if you like getting different opinions and points of view, it's a positive.
